Balen continues to lead as 44,717 votes remain to be counted in KMC

Balen: 48,922, Sirjana: 30,025, Sthapit: 29,259



KATHMANDU: Balen Shah, the independent candidate for the post of mayor in Kathmandu Metropolitan City (KMC), is continuing his lead.

According to the latest poll results, Shah received 48,922 votes. His nearest rival, Sirjana Singh of Nepali Congress (NC), polled 30,025 votes.

Similarly, CPN-UML mayoral candidate Keshav Sthapit has got 29,259 votes.

A total of 148,248 votes for Kathmandu Metropolis have been counted so far. Now 44,717 votes remain to be counted.

Similarly, CPN-UML candidate for the post of deputy mayor Sunita Dangol has maintained her lead. According to the latest poll results, she received 44,705 votes.

Similarly, Rameshwar Shrestha of the CPN (Unified Socialist) has received 15,282 votes for the post of deputy mayor.
